    Elegant, pure and precise Sauvignon Blanc from the Loire Valley

    Aromas and flavours of citrus - grapefruit, lemon, stone fruit, nettles and fresh herbs. Elegant, pure and precise. Juicy, fresh and thirst-quenching with fleshy stone fruit, bright acidity and minerality on the generous finish. 

    • 100% Sauvignon blanc
    • Slow fermention using native yeast
    • Aged on lees
    Cellaring:  Drink now through 2028
    Food Pairing: Perfect as an aperitif, fresh seafood, summer salad. Also pairs beautifully with goat cheese | 🌡️ Serve at around 8°C and 10°C

     

    STORY BEHIND THE LABEL 

    Nestled near the Cher river and the iconic Château de Chenonceau, Clos Roussely is a family-owned estate spanning about 9 hectares. Vincent Roussely, a fourth-generation winemaker, has been at the helm since the early 2000s, carrying on a tradition that began here in 1917. The estate's history runs deep - its thick-walled cellars were carved out 250 years ago, eventually being converted for winemaking and distilling just after WWI, before transitioning into a commercial winery after WWII.

    Today, the focus is entirely organic. Sauvignon Blanc takes center stage, making up 80% of the vineyard, alongside traditional varieties like Côt, Pineau d'Aunis, Cabernet Franc, and Gamay. Vincent crafts fifteen different wines, including sparkling cuvées. In the oldest parcels, where vines reach up to 80 years old, the family still uses horses to plough the soil, ensuring the land is treated with the utmost care.
